🔍 Environment Variable Setup Instructions

Step 1: Generate SECRET_KEY

Use Django to generate a secure secret key:

from django.core.management.utils import get_random_secret_key
print(get_random_secret_key())

Step 2: Gmail App Password Setup

  1. Enable 2-Factor Authentication on your Gmail account
  2. Go to Google Account Settings → Security → App passwords
  3. Generate an app password for "Django Email"
  4. Use the 16-character app password (not your regular password)

Step 3: Stripe Configuration

  1. Login to your Stripe Dashboard
  2. Go to Developers → API Keys
  3. Copy your "Secret key" (starts with sk_live_ for production)
  4. Go to Developers → Webhooks
  5. Create webhook endpoint: https://your-domain.railway.app/wallet/stripe/webhook/
  6. Copy the webhook signing secret (starts with whsec_)

Step 4: N8N Webhook URLs (Separate Server)

⚠️ N8N RUNS SEPARATELY from your Django app. Choose one hosting option:

Option A: N8N Cloud (Easiest)

  1. Sign up at n8n.cloud
  2. Import your workflow JSON files from agent directories
  3. Configure OpenAI API credentials in N8N
  4. Copy webhook URLs from each workflow
  5. Add URLs to Railway environment variables

Option B: Separate Railway Project for N8N

  1. Create a NEW Railway project (different from your Django app)
  2. Deploy N8N using Railway's template or Docker
  3. Import workflows and configure credentials
  4. Copy webhook URLs and add to Django app environment

Option C: Self-Hosted N8N

  1. Deploy N8N on DigitalOcean, AWS, VPS, or local server
  2. Ensure server is publicly accessible for webhook calls
  3. Import workflows and get webhook URLs
  4. Ensure N8N workflows are active and accessible

Step 5: OpenWeather API

  1. Sign up at OpenWeatherMap
  2. Get your free API key
  3. Add it to the environment variables

🚫 Important Security Notes

Never Include in Git:

  • Real SECRET_KEY values
  • Production API keys
  • Email passwords
  • Stripe live keys
  • Database credentials

Railway Automatic Variables:

Railway automatically provides these - DO NOT SET MANUALLY:

  • DATABASE_URL (PostgreSQL connection string)
  • PORT (Application port)
  • RAILWAY_* (Railway-specific variables)

Testing Configuration:

Use Railway's "Preview" deployments to test environment variables before going live.

🆘 Troubleshooting

Common Issues:

Secret Key Error:

django.core.exceptions.ImproperlyConfigured: The SECRET_KEY setting must not be empty

→ Ensure SECRET_KEY is set and not empty

Email Authentication Failed:

SMTPAuthenticationError: Username and Password not accepted

→ Use Gmail App Password, not regular password

Stripe Webhook Verification Failed:

stripe.error.SignatureVerificationError

→ Verify webhook secret matches Stripe dashboard

N8N Webhook Not Responding:

requests.exceptions.ConnectionError

→ Ensure N8N instance is running and accessible
